Heather

Heather Von St James (SLT Coordinator, Midwestern Region) was diagnosed with malignant pleural mesothelioma at the young age of 36, just 3 1/2 months after the birth of her one and only child. She is now an almost-10 year survivor of the disease and a strong advocate for asbestos victims’ issues. She, along with her husband, blog for the Mesothelioma Cancer Alliance and Huffington Post. She spends her spare time volunteering at her daughter’s school, being with friends and family, and living life to the fullest. Her goal is to bring about hope to mesothelioma patients and awareness regarding the disease.
